Eligibility Criteria for Fund Transfers
Pepperstone has specific eligibility criteria that traders must meet to initiate fund transfers between their accounts. One primary requirement is that both the sending and receiving accounts must be under the same ownership. This ensures that the transfer aligns with regulatory and security standards, preventing unauthorized movements of funds.
Additionally, traders need to ensure that both accounts have completed the necessary verification processes. This includes identity verification and compliance with anti-money laundering (AML) regulations. Pepperstone prioritizes the security and integrity of its platform, and adherence to these verification processes is crucial for any financial transactions, including inter-account fund transfers.
The Fund Transfer Process
Now, let’s walk through the step-by-step process of transferring funds between Pepperstone accounts.
- Login to Pepperstone Client Area:
To initiate a fund transfer, traders need to log in to the Pepperstone Client Area, which serves as the central hub for managing their accounts. - Select Fund Transfer Option:
Within the Client Area, traders can navigate to the ‘Funds Management’ section and choose the ‘Internal Transfer’ or ‘Inter-Account Transfer’ option. - Choose Sending and Receiving Accounts:
Traders will be prompted to select the sending and receiving accounts. It’s essential to double-check the account details to avoid any errors in the transfer process. - Specify Transfer Amount:
After selecting the accounts, traders need to specify the amount they wish to transfer. Pepperstone may have certain limits on the minimum and maximum transfer amounts, and traders should be aware of these limits. - Review and Confirm:
Before finalizing the transfer, a review step allows traders to confirm the details of the transaction. This is a crucial checkpoint to ensure accuracy. - Transaction Confirmation:
Once confirmed, Pepperstone will process the fund transfer. Traders will receive a confirmation notification, and the transaction history will be updated in both the sending and receiving accounts.
Fees Associated with Inter-Account Transfers
While Pepperstone strives to offer transparent and competitive pricing, it’s important to note that certain fees may be associated with inter-account transfers. These fees can vary based on factors such as the currency involved, the amount being transferred, and the specific type of accounts. Traders should consult Pepperstone’s fee schedule or contact customer support to get precise information on any fees applicable to fund transfers between their accounts.
